Due to recent changes regarding applications for International nurses to Australia and the combining of the nursing boards to one central nursing board in Australia AHPRA I have started a new thread for people to discuss the new process on working in Australia.

Currently New Zealand is not accepting new applicants from International trained nurses except those that meet the Trans Tasman Mutual Recognition Agreement {TTMR} this will be updated once the New Zealand nursing board reopen their books to International nurses.

here's what con sent me:

- a valid letter of referral from ahpra

- valid current visa non australian residents (to be eligible for selection 4 weeks prior the commencement date) applicants who are overseas and will be applying for a short stay visa in order to undertake the program may be issued with a visa support letter when all other admission criteria have been met

- payment of course fees in full (to be eligible for selection 4 weeks prior the commencement date)

- evidence of current immunisation status (including hep b and mantoux)

- a criminal record clearance from your country of origin or from the australian federal police

try asking con about the support letter. they don't give it immediately compared before.
